Q3 2025 TU earnings summary
6 Jun, 2025Executive summary
NAV per share rose to 2,457p (30 Sep 2024: 2,261p), with a 20% total return for the nine months to 31 Dec 2024, despite a £476m FX loss.
Action delivered strong growth: net sales up 22%, EBITDA up 29% year-over-year, and 352 new stores added.
Private Equity portfolio showed resilience, with most companies performing well, offsetting weaker consumer and recruitment-exposed assets.
New investments included WaterWipes (£121m) and OMS Prüfservice; WP was realised at an 18% premium, returning £280m.
Entering Q4 FY2025 with a strong balance sheet: £792m cash, £900m undrawn RCF, and 2% gearing.
Financial highlights
Group NAV per share increased to 2,457p; total return of 20% for nine months to 31 Dec 2024.
Action's net sales reached €13,782m and operating EBITDA €2,076m for 2024, with a 15.1% EBITDA margin.
Cash position at £792m; net debt at £396m; liquidity of £1,692m including undrawn RCF.
Dividend income: £215m from Action, £17m from 3iN, £12m from Tato and AES, £7m from Scandlines.
Realisation of WP delivered £280m proceeds at an 18% premium to March 2024 value.
Outlook and guidance
Management remains cautious on macroeconomic and geopolitical risks but expects a strong FY2025 close.
Action started 2025 well; further details and guidance to be provided at March 2025 Capital Markets Seminar.
Pipeline of high-quality realisations expected over the next 12–18 months.
